How they compare

Oman currently reports 12.9% against 11.7% in Belize, a difference of 1.2%.

That makes Oman's figure about 1.1 times Belize's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Belize ahead.

Belize ranks 81st and Oman ranks 78th of 162 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Belize averaged higher in 2 and Oman in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Belize Oman Difference Ahead
2000s 22.7% 12.7% 9.9% Belize
2010s 15.8% 11.6% 4.3% Belize
2020s 12.0% 12.4% 0.4% Oman

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Prevalence of stunting is the percentage of children under age 5 whose height for age is more than two standard deviations below the median for the international reference population ages 0-59 months. For children up to two years old height is measured by recumbent length. For older children height is measured by stature while standing. The data are based on the WHO's 2006 Child Growth Standards.
